Dynamic routing is a process in which a routing protocol will find the best path in a network and maintain
that route. Once a route fails, the routing protocol will automatically find an alternate route to the destination.
Routing protocols are easier to use than static routes. However, a routing protocol will consume more CPU
cycles and network bandwidth than a static route.